Preview and Quick look will only work with png , if you want to open jpegs you will need NoVpaJpeg.
Yes they enabled hw decoding/ encoding for DGPU (AppleGVA).
AppleVPA is the one responsible with jpegs, with NoVPAJpeg you disable it, maybe it will be fixed with the final release of 10.14.5.
